2. Challenges Of Reusing Solar Panels
It is commonly accepted that recycling photovoltaic panels has several environmental advantages, nevertheless, it is likewise true that the process isn't without its difficulties. However just what are these obstacles? Allow's investigate even more.
Among the biggest issues with recycling solar panels is the intricacy of the job itself. It can be tough to break down the various elements, such as glass and steel, to be reused independently. Furthermore, solar panel producers typically have a mix of materials utilized in their products that makes arranging them even more difficult. In addition, there are safety and health threats included with taking care of broken glass or inhaling fumes from melting parts.
One more crucial challenge related to reusing solar panels is price. Numerous nations do not have enough framework or sources to adequately reuse these items which results in higher costs for companies trying to do so. In addition, as a result of the specialized nature of reusing photovoltaic panels, this can produce an economic burden on firms attempting to stay certified with regulations. Eventually, these costs could be given to customers making it tough for them to manage renewable energy resources.

3. Approaches For Recycling Solar Panels
As the world strives for an extra sustainable future, recycling photovoltaic panels is an increasingly prominent task. Amidst this growing rate of interest, however, we should think about the techniques that are in place to make it possible.
To start with, numerous business have applied a 'take-back' system whereby old or broken solar panels can be collected and sent out to their corresponding manufacturing facilities for recycling. This way, the products are able to be reused in the construction of new products. In addition, some towns have actually even started offering rewards for individuals wishing to recycle their photovoltaic panels; this might range from tax breaks to free delivery expenses.
Additionally, technology has come to be increasingly advanced when it comes to recycling photovoltaic panels-- with specialised devices with the ability of separating out all the various parts within them. As an example, by using AI-powered robot arms, these machines can draw out valuable products such as copper and aluminium while also disposing of hazardous waste safely.
